Output 23f2a9d3bdeb2afa67697781feec82ae52699ee7e8b4cd400d51a3524c2063cd:1

value
83076610
script pubkey
OP_0 OP_PUSHBYTES_20 bf35ac20d14951f50c894731ff24801a1cd0424c
address
bc1qhu66cgx3f9gl2ryfgucl7fyqrgwdqsjvdmvplw
transaction
23f2a9d3bdeb2afa67697781feec82ae52699ee7e8b4cd400d51a3524c2063cd
confirmations
295587
spent
true